    Readers respond: Count disease in dangerous occupations

    Your article on deadly occupations reports that there were 52 fatal workplace accidents in Oregon in 2024, (“These are Oregon’s most deadly occupations,” Aug. 2). The source is the annual U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ics’ Census of Fatal Occupational Injuries. The critical word here is injuries, because these statistics exclude fatal occupational diseases. My review of literature in 2020 for the Economic Policy Institute revealed fatal diseases can outnumber accidents by as much as 10 to one.

    This is important for many reasons. It shows that the problem of unsafe working conditions is much larger than injury data alone would indicate. That changes the perception of which jobs are the most dangerous. It has important implications for how working conditions should be regulated. And it points to the shortcomings of the workers compensation system, which in practice more easily compensates workers and their families for injuries. The difficulty of attributing a disease to a specific contributing factor increases barriers to these worker compensation claims.

    It is true that it is much harder to determine whether and to what extent a disease was caused by workplace factors. However, that is an argument for better monitoring of work, especially by workers themselves, who are in the best position to do it

    Dorman is the author of a book and numerous studies on the economics of dangerous work
